Design and Construction of CRB9016
The CRB9016 cross cylindrical roller bearing features an innovative design that combines the benefits of both cylindrical rollers and a cross arrangement. This configuration allows for increased load capacity and improved rotational performance. In contrast to traditional bearings, which may utilize balls or tapered rollers, the cylindrical rollers in the CRB9016 are arranged in a crisscross pattern. This orientation permits the bearing to accommodate high radial and axial loads while maintaining precise alignment.
One of the standout features of the CRB9016 is its ability to handle misalignment. When machinery operates under various loads and conditions, misalignment can lead to premature wear and failure. The CRB9016's design mitigates these risks by allowing for slight misalignment without compromising performance.

Applications
The CRB9016 cross cylindrical roller bearing is utilized across a spectrum of industries due to its versatility. Some common applications include
1. Robotics In robotic arms and joints, the ability to handle complex movements and varying loads makes the CRB9016 an essential component for precise operation.
2. Machine Tools The performance requirements of machine tools often necessitate bearings with high accuracy and load capacity. The CRB9016 meets these criteria, enhancing the overall functionality of machining equipment.
3. Automotive In automotive engineering, these bearings are used in various components, including transmissions and wheel hubs, where durability and performance are crucial.
4. Wind Turbines The renewable energy sector benefits from the CRB9016 due to its capability to endure the unpredictable loads encountered in wind turbine applications.
5. Construction Equipment Heavy machinery reliant on high-load bearings often employs the CRB9016 to ensure stability and reliability during operation.
